An intresting equation ? Taking squares by equation.
#1
Let g be An analytic function with attracting parabolic fixpoint at 0.
( hyperbolic might also be intresting )

I want to compute g(u)^2 + g(g(u))^2 + ...
Instead of using super and Abel, work directly :

F(x) = x^2 + F(g(x))

Now the intresting things are
1) g is a polynomial
2) taking the 3rd derivative of the equation.
